Important Features to look for in a Fitness Tracker

Before we start with our list of top fitness trackers, we would like to inform you about the various features to look for when buying a fitness tracker; this information will help you make better-informed decisions.

Weight:  A Fitness tracker needs to be light weight yet sturdy and durable. It should not feel so heavy on your wrist that it becomes bothersome to wear all the time.

Battery Life: Most of the good fitness trackers give at least 5 to 10 days of battery time on a single charge. However if you don’t like recharging all the time, there are some great fitness trackers that provide up to 6 months of battery time, with replaceable batteries.

Protection: All most all good fitness trackers are water and dust resistant and can take the occasional splash and sweat, but the best ones are waterproof and can even be used for  swimming or other water sports.

Screen/Display:  You will find great fitness trackers that have very good displays, but you will also find excellent trackers that have almost no display or screen, and because of this they offer very long battery life.

Sensors: Nowadays fitness trackers come with all sorts of sensors including Bluetooth 4.0/BLE for automatic wireless synchronization, 3-axis accelerometers and 3-axis gyroscopes for accurate measurement of activity, heart rate monitors for continuous monitoring of your heart rate during workouts. There are even some fitness trackers that go as far as monitoring your respiration and sweating.

10. Misfit Shine

Description:Misfit Shine - Activity and Sleep Monitor

The Misfit Shine is a sleek and sturdy activity and sleep tracker.  It is built with aircraft grade aluminum, shaped like a round watch, but with LED’s around its face and a glowing halo like center. It has a modular design and the round activity tracker can be fixed into a number of accessories such as a wrist band, necklace, or as a clasp it can clip to clothes, shoes or even places inside a sock. It not only tracks walking, running and cycling but also has the ability to track and monitor your swimming and it’s one from the best wearable tracker for swimming on the market.

Features:

  • Warranty: 1 year
  • Weight: 9.4 gm (just the tracker without strap)
  • Battery Life: up to 6 months (replaceable batteries).
  • Waterproof: up to 5 ATM
  • Screen: 12 white LEDs
  • Device Memory: up to 30 days
  • Device Size: Once Size fits all.
  • Colors: 4 different colors
  • Sensors: & Modules: Bluetooth 4.0, 3-axis accelerometers, 3-axis gyroscope
